Q: iphone 6s turned off for no reason and its hard to turn it on even plug it in with computer

Like the Title!

Its the new iphone 6s  128GB and i just use it for about 5 days and it turned off not because it was out of battery.

iPhone 6s, iOS 9.0.1

    Just happened to me again last night.  I had done the same process as before, putting the phone into airplane mode at night turning the wifi back on, wake up and the phone was dead..  The two button reboot did the trick this time though, so that's good.  But, I DID notice that the touchid button/home button was very warm, even though the phone had apparently not really been on.  When I went to bed the phone had 68% power and once I got it working again (after nine hour overnight) it was down to 63%, which leads me to think that something isn't running furiously to take the phone down.  I think there is probably some sort of overheating going on internally and the phone is going into a safety mode.?
